John Deere Landscapes

Call
2968 Forsyth Rd
Winter Park, FL 32792

John Deere Landscapes in Winter Park, FL is a company that specializes in providing landscaping services for residential and commercial properties.

With a focus on creating and maintaining outdoor spaces, they offer a range of services including lawn care, tree trimming, and hardscape design.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esFloridaWinter ParkJohn Deere Landscapes